  • Employability Skills: Resources and Tools (HRD)
    This is the collaboration site for North Carolina community college faculty and staff engaged with developing the employability skills of the individuals within their communities. The site contains teaching and learning resources and tools contributed from and available to the 58 community colleges to support students across the state.
